Shenzhen Dongmen Info:
Dongmen is a subdistrict within Luohu District of Shenzhen, in China. It is a shopping district located on Dongmen Pedestrian Street.
As one of the older parts of Shenzhen, the Dongmen area was established about 300 years ago as the centre of the Shenzhen Market (深圳墟), the town which would later lend its name to the city. This leads it to be alternatively known as Laojie (lit. Old Street)

Shenzhen, a city of around 11 million people, is now merely one element of the Pearl River Delta, the world’s largest continuously urbanised area with a population of more than 60 MILLION people – not including all the undocumented migrants, nor the inhabitants of its two “special administrative regions”, Hong Kong (7.5 million) and Macao (580,000).

東門商業區,又名東門步行街、東門老街或東門町。位於中國廣東省深圳市羅湖區,是深圳市最早發展的一個零售性質商業區,始建於1990年代初。東門老街範圍包括深南東路以北,立新路以南,新園路以東,東門中路以西的約18萬平方米區域。
東門商業區內主要的商廈有茂業百貨廣場、太陽百貨、旺角購物中心、天龍商業城、新鴻基商業中心、中海商業城、DDM mall(深圳百貨廣場)、九龍城、越港商業中心、寶華樓、西華宮等。
商業區內有多家大型、全國性,甚至國際性的百貨公司、超級市場,包括大家樂、必勝客、肯德基、麥當勞、扒王之王及百佳等。區內有中國大陸第一間麥當勞餐廳,於1990年10月8日開業。開業當天曾出現購餐隊伍由二樓延伸到一樓的場景。
區內有一座明代深圳望族張姓宗祠,名為思月書院,現在改作賣字畫、文具的小店子。
東門老街有多條公交路線途經,深圳地鐵1號線和3號線換乘的老街站亦設於此區域。

China has a saying; to see the past, visit Beijing, to see the present, go to Shanghai but for the future, it’s Shenzhen. Shenzhen has transformed itself from a tiny fishing village to a megacity in just 50 years, its population tripling since the 1990s. The city is a magnet for tech-savvy and inventive dreamers from all across China and the world, because of them Shenzhen has become the “silicon valley” of China, a true technology and innovation hub.
The sprawling metropolis is famed for its skyscrapers, hybrid cars, solar energy and for being home to a great many hi-tech companies. UBTECH is one of them; its focus is on making robots an indispensable part of everyday life. Its key product is the android – a human-like robot that can help out in the workplace and around the home as well as becoming both teacher and playmate for kids.
Shenzhen municipal government encourages citizens to switch to eco-friendly, hybrid cars that use both fuel and solar energy. The vehicles are made by a local manufacturer, BYD. Public transport here is hybrid too helping maintain the city’s ecological reputation, which is among the best in China. The city’s rapid growth demands new solutions for optimising space. Shenzhen is one of the top 10 cities in the world for having the most skyscrapers. Today, its engineers are working on a solution to the ever present problem of parking by developing smart car parks that can automatically place cars in tight spaces while the driver simply walks away.
The technological achievements of the city's many companies are regularly showcased at popular international exhibitions and forums.
